Deinandra fasciculata, also known as clustered tarweed or fascicled spikeweed, is a flowering plant in the Asteraceae family native to western North America. It is primarily found in Baja California and California, with a few collections reported in the San Francisco Bay area. This annual herb can grow up to 100 cm in height and has narrow leaves that resemble short needles. Its flower heads have a center of yellow disc florets surrounded by five yellow ray florets with three teeth. The plant blooms from May to October and has a tar-like smell. It is pollinated by bees and its seeds are dispersed by gravity or through consumption by birds and small mammals. Deinandra fasciculata may also hybridize with other plants in its genus as well as with Hemizonia and Centromadia species.
